My traveller is a 1970 model but has a plate relating to 1976.
I have been told by the DVLA thAt I need proof on headed paper from the club before I can
change the number.
Can anyone tell me how I go about it.

yes you will get free road tax as it is date of manufacture not date of registration that governs road tax... but you do need to tell / prove to the DVLA that the car was built before the tax free cut off date

Logic would say so, however DVLA had so many problems with their V765 applications that they insist on owners club "official pre-approval" on the documents now.Presumably the build certificate from Heritage will suffice ??
For a reg date adjustment, they may well apply the same rules as the Reg-retention scheme. Personally I'd ask the club first, as when asking DVLA you don't always get to speak to someone who understands classic car rules and how they should be applied.
